HMC877LC3 - BROADBAND TIME DELAY & PHASE SHIFTER

Description

The HMC877LC3 is a phase shifter/time delay with 0 to 500°(1.4 UI) continuously adjustable shift/delay range.

The delay control is linearly monotonic with respect to the differential control voltage (VDCP, VDCN) and the control input has a modulation bandwidth of 2.5 GHz.

Features

  • Very Wide Bandwidth: 8 - 23 GHz Continuous Adjustable Delay Range: 500° (1.4 UI[1]) Single-Ended or Differential Operation Adjustable Differential Output Voltage Swing: 500 - 950 mVp-p @ 16 GHz Delay Control Modulation Bandwidth: 2.5 GHz Single Supply: +3.3V 16 Lead Ceramic 3x3mm SMT Package: 9mm² Functional Diagram General.
